More about the book

Drawing from decades of experience in stock forecasting, the author shares insights gained from the challenges of market fluctuations, particularly the 1929-1932 panic. By combining years of study with practical tests of new rules, the book offers valuable knowledge on identifying the right stocks to buy and sell. The evolution of the author's understanding over time highlights the importance of continuous learning and adaptation in the ever-changing landscape of the stock market.
